Part number 89954 seems to be an alternate part number for
 
Part No: 731c07  Name: Technic, Shock Absorber 6.5L with Black Piston Rod - Hard Spring, Tight Coils at Ends
* 
731c07 Technic, Shock Absorber 6.5L with Black Piston Rod - Hard Spring, Tight Coils at Ends
Parts: Technic, Shock Absorber
, so please
add it.

I ordered two red ones with PCC 6378481 and I can't see any difference compared
to two other yellow parts in my inventory that were added almost a year ago (I
don't remember their origin).

The cylinders have the same part no. (4255), I see no difference in the pump
and spring, and the part pushes back approx. the same according to my weight.
